    If you dont want to make it again, you have two options:

    Option 1: Export and rig using transfer utility

    Dial up clone morph on G8/G9 as required so both donor and acceptor figure are same shape. Export the G8 SBH with Tesselation Sides value =1. On obj exporter dialogue ensure Write Polylines is checked.  Import the exported obj back into Daz.  Use Transfer Utility to transfer from Source (Genesis 9*) rigging to the Target (Imported SBH obj), setting shape to Current for both. If the Genesis 9 figure is not at default shape (e.g., if you have dialled in a clone shape on the Genesis 9 figure or any other active morph), you will need to set Reverse Source Shape from Target (or whatever it is called) in the Transfer Utility advanced options. 

    *Or Genesis 9 haircap instead of Genesis 9 figure.

    Option 2: Genesis 8 Skinsuit on Genesis 9

    Create a skinsuit for Genesis 9 made out of Genesis 8's skin such that Genesis 9 will wear Genesis 8. You can equip the Editable SBH Object to the Genesis 8 wearable skinsuit since geomery of G8 is conserved.

    Again, you will use Transfer Utility to transfer Genesis 9 rigging to Genesis 8.  Again, they will need to be the same shape before you run Transfer Utility.

    I have not tested if Option 2 actually works...
